What a true deal seems to be like

A truly deal doesn’t beginning with the sticker payment. It begins with questions. When a contractor asks approximately your private home’s square pictures, insulation, drafty rooms, the age and circumstance of your ductwork, and regardless of whether you intend to add a warmth pump later, that’s a signal they plan to dimension and layout adequately. Cheap on paper regularly skill oversized tools with negative relief and upper gasoline fees. A precise bargain is a procedure that fits your property, installed through a group that suggests up on time and leaves the mechanical room purifier than they came upon it.

Expect transparency. You deserve to see adaptation numbers, potency scores, assurance terms, and what’s incorporated within the scope. If they spell out the furnace make, AFUE, blower category, filter size, gas line alterations, venting, condensate control, enable, electrical, and post-set up commissioning information, you’re looking at a critical present.

The going price in Canada, and why it varies

Furnace costs differ more than maximum of us expect. The equal 96 % AFUE unit can swing by way of thousands relying on urban, complexity of the deploy, and company ecosystem. Canada’s climate zones push demand too. Ottawa and Hamilton ask greater of a formula than coastal BC, so kit mixture and everyday sizes differ.

Here’s what I traditionally see for a ordinary mid-number fuel furnace with ideal setting up and allows in many Canadian towns:

    Budget single-degree ninety five p.c. AFUE with essential set up: broadly in the variety of 3,500 to 5,500 CAD mounted. Mid-tier two-stage ninety six to 97 percent AFUE with ECM blower: more or less five,500 to 7,500 CAD put in. Premium variable-speed ninety seven to ninety eight.7 % AFUE with improved guarantee and excellent-tier install details: generally 7,500 to ten,000 CAD set up, usually more if there are duct, gas, or venting enhancements.

Those ranges are extensive for a intent. Tight mechanical rooms, lengthy vent runs, masonry coring, fuel meter distance, electrical panel house, condensate pumping, and nearby labour all transfer the needle. If a quote lands smartly outdoors these bands, ask why. Sometimes there’s a fine motive, like asbestos abatement or new returns. Sometimes, not.

Which good points are worthy paying for

Efficiency is a commencing line, now not the finish. Gas in a great deal of Canada isn’t low priced as compared to beforehand years, and a ninety six percentage AFUE furnace veritably can pay for itself over a 10 to 12 yr horizon in chillier provinces. Still, there are elements past AFUE that alternate consolation and costs.

A variable-pace ECM blower will sleek airflow and noise, develop filtration functionality, and routinely lessen electrical use. Two-stage or modulating fuel valves retain temperatures constant, which prevents rooms from ping-ponging among scorching and cold. If you've got you have got lengthy duct runs or a home with temperature swings, these elements recurrently justify the expense jump.

Wi-Fi thermostats are handy, but they’re no longer all same. If you want the complicated traits of a modulating furnace, be sure the management is well matched with the brand’s communique protocol. The fallacious thermostat can dumb down an highly-priced furnace.

If you plan to feature a heat pump later, desire a furnace with a blower which can handle better static force and an outside unit integration. Some brands make hybrid-all set controls that ease the long term upgrade. Getting this accurate up entrance can retailer hundreds when the time comes.

The shape of a whole quote

When a quote seems to be skinny, it broadly speaking is. The nice affords learn like a constituents and activity listing and go away little to interpret. You should see kind numbers, AFUE, blower class, warranty breakdowns, and predicted lead time. It deserve to spell out labour scope, from antique apparatus removal to gas and vent improvements, new clear out rack, duct transitions, code-required shutoffs, combustion research, commissioning, and cleanup.

If a quote reads: 100k BTU furnace, set up, tax protected, 3,999 CAD, it’s no longer a deal. It’s a secret. You’ll seemingly uncover adders later. Furnace fee established numbers without scope regularly land faded on paper and heavy on closing bill.

How to sanity-check a quote in five minutes

Here is a quick tick list which may prevent hours of 2d-guessing.

    Confirm sizing process. Ask how they sized the furnace. If the reply is your outdated one was 100k so we’ll do 100k, press for a load-based mostly purpose. Scope readability. Look for small print on venting, gas line, electric, filter out rack, condensate, permits, and commissioning facts. Missing goods change into upcharges. Model numbers and AFUE. Verify the exact type and performance, and no matter if the blower is ECM variable, two-stage, or single-stage. Warranty. Note constituents, labour, and registration necessities. Ask who handles the declare if whatever thing fails in 12 months six. References and time table. A efficient outfit can percentage a number of regional references and deliver a practical deploy date, not the next day to come for anybody.

Reading the first-class print like a pro

Watch for language like present vent reused the place probable. High-performance furnaces in general require new venting. Reusing previous venting might possibly be a safe practices or code component. Look for line goods like new PVC consumption and exhaust with termination kit. On gasoline, a line that mentions drip leg, shutoff, and sizing assessment shows attention to detail. For condensate, I want to look neutralizer in the event that your drain ties into copper, or a pump if gravity won’t cut it.

If a quote carries a unfastened thermostat, ensure it fits your furnace handle wants and isn’t a downgrade that limits staging or modulation. Free can become steeply-priced if it locks out functions.

Permits be counted. Some cities implement them, a few seem the other method. When they’re required and lacking, it’s your issue, not the contractor’s. Ask for evidence.

DIY temptations and the desirable check of a unhealthy install

Every wintry weather, someone attempts to buy a furnace on-line, appoint a handyman, and store a chunk. I’ve been referred to as in after. Off-level cupboards, double ninety-stage bends stacked at the furnace outlet, incorrect condensate traps, no combustion analysis, recirculating flue gases on the grounds that the exhaust termination is just too just about the consumption. Saving one thousand up front and giving it returned in fuel money owed, repairs, and headaches is not a win.

A fair set up payment covers the craft. Proper delivery-up includes static stress readings, gas drive adjustment, temperature upward thrust inside spec, and documenting these numbers on the cupboard. If your installer doesn’t depart archives, they perhaps didn’t take it.

Quick glossary of phrases you’ll listen with out warning

AFUE: Annual Fuel Utilization Efficiency. The percent of fuel became usable warmth. Higher is greater, but truly running quotes additionally rely upon space load and application premiums.

ECM blower: Electronically commutated motor. Efficient, quiet, and capable of variable speeds. Helps with consolation and filtration.

Two-degree vs modulating: Two-stage furnaces have two firing phases, low and high. Modulating furnaces range repeatedly across a wide variety. Both amplify remedy over single-level, modulating aas a rule prices more and wishes suitable controls.

Commissioning: The activity of putting in place and testing the approach after deploy. Should consist of static stress, gasoline rigidity, temperature upward thrust, and safeguard checks. It separates pros from parts changers.

Load calculation: A calculation that estimates how plenty warmness your place loses on a design iciness day. It units the furnace size. Rule-of-thumb sizing ends in oversized procedures.
